How education technology is being used in schools today

Education technology in schools has become integral to daily operations. In classrooms, teachers use interactive whiteboards, student response systems, and digital curricula. Learning management systems organize assignments, grades, and communication. Assessment platforms provide immediate feedback and data. Administrative systems manage attendance, scheduling, and reporting. Communication tools connect teachers, parents, and students. Special education technology includes assistive devices and accessibility software. Libraries have transformed with digital resources and online databases. STEM labs incorporate robotics, coding platforms, and simulation software. Counseling offices use digital tools for college planning and career exploration. Professional development for teachers increasingly uses online platforms. Data analytics help administrators identify trends and allocate resources effectively. Cybersecurity measures protect student data and school networks. The integration of education technology in schools has moved from experimental to essential, with most schools now having dedicated technology staff, comprehensive digital plans, and ongoing investments in educational technology infrastructure.
